A campus program evenly enrolls undergraduate and graduate students. If a random sample of 4 students is selected from the program to be interviewed about the introduction of a new fast food outlet on the ground floor of the campus building, what is the probability that all 4 students selected are undergraduate students?
Sexual-Orientation Mobility
The shifting of sexual attractions, behaviors, and identities over time.
Sexual Identification
The process of recognizing and defining oneself according to one's sexual orientation and preferences.
Sexual-minority Identity Formation
The process through which individuals who identify with a sexual orientation that is not exclusively heterosexual come to recognize and integrate this aspect of their identity into their overall self-concept.
Identity Crisis
A period of uncertainty and confusion in which a person's sense of identity becomes insecure, typically due to a change in their expected aims or roles in society.
